Building Partnerships between Religion & Health

July 10, 2015 • 12:30 – 2:30 pm EDT

The Children's AIDS Fund

Please join us for an event marking the forthcoming Lancet series on faith-based health care. The session will examine the contributions of faith leaders and organizations to global health efforts, identifying some of their unique strengths and challenges. In addition to reviewing the latest evidence, there will also be a focus on how US policymakers can better partner and leverage faith-based organizations to improve health outcomes.
